Babies' cot
Babies' cot was recalled on 24 December 2021 under EU Safety Gate alert A12/01820/21. Injuries risk reported by Bulgaria. The construction of the children bed is not stable enough and during normal play (when jumping) of the child, it may break and lead to injury.

Risk Description
The construction of the children bed is not stable enough and during normal play (when jumping) of the child, it may break and lead to injury. The product does not comply with the requirements of the General Product Safety Directive and with the applicable European standard EN 1725.
Measures Taken
Type of economic operator to whom the measure(s) were ordered: ImporterCategory of measure(s): Import rejected at borderDate of entry into force: 12/11/2021
Product Description
Babies' cot with a swing, size 169/70/106 cm.
